Why is my heat pump heating when it should be cooling?

The most common reason a heat pump would be stuck in cooling mode (or heating mode, for that matter) is due to a broken reversing valve. This is a component that sits along your refrigerant line, and is responsible for switching the direction that the refrigerant flows through the lines within the heat pump.

Why is my heat pump heating instead of cooling?

If your heat pump is stuck in heating or cooling mode, it means one of two things. One, the slide is stuck in the valve and won’t move, or two, the solenoid has lost its charge and is unable to move the slide. If the slide is stuck, it can be fixed by opening up the valve and manually freeing it.

How does the heat exchanger work in a pool?

The heat exchanger warms the water approximately 3F. to 5F. degrees before it is returned to the pool. The hot gas returns to its liquid form as it flows through the condenser coil, back to the evaporator and the process repeats itself affording you a comfortable pool or spa experience.

Can a heat pump be installed in a pool?

Pool heat pumps should wherever possible be installed outdoors in order to have a good supply of fresh air. However some can be installed inside a pump house – see the section below. Try to locate the heat pump close to the pool pump to minimise the friction in the pipes.

Which is better electric or gas pool heater?

Electric pool heat pumps cost less to operate and heat larger pool areas better since they do not generate heat from a heating element like electric pool heaters do. Instead, these heat pumps transfer heat from outside air into the pool’s water. Minimal electricity is needed to run the compressor and other components.

Can a heat pump be used with a pool heater?

The heat pump can be installed alongside any existing heater that you have (eg gas heater). This allows you to use the gas heater as well as the heat pump if required either to rapidly heat up the pool or if the air temperature is too cold to run the heat pump efficiently eg at the and of the swimming season.
